I also put listening and speaking ahead of reading, grammar and writing. I think, its more important, especially for adult ppl who usually use english only in conversation. Reading is great when you already reach B2 level and if you want to upgrade knowledge and apsorb new words that you usually dont use in daily conversation. But for someone, who is learner (currently, iam learning for B1 level), reading is unnecessary. You just overload your brain with unimportant words and put pressure on yourself. And ofc, you have to translate each word and see how to pronounce that. Listening provide better approach to english and its easier to memorize and by time, you just start to use those words spontaneously. Its just come out of you naturally because you heard that word somewhere.
